					<description><![CDATA[USER MANUAL True Wireless Earbuds Model: Noble Falcon 2 Thanks for purchasing NOBLE’s Falcon 2 Bluetooth 5.2 True Wireless Earbuds. Please carefully read this instruction manual before using your new Falcon 2 earbuds. Packing List Product Overview Power On The Earbuds Will Power On automatically when remove from the charging case , if the charging case has a sufficient charge. (The white indicator light will blink for one second to indicate that the earbuds are in a “power on” state.) To manually turn the earbuds on, press the MFB button lightly to boot up. Power Off To turn Off the earbuds, press the MFB button for 2 seconds until you hear a beep Sound Twice, If the charging case has sufficient charge, the earbuds will automatically turn Off, when place in the charging case. How to Pair Pairing Procedure The first time use your earbuds with your smart phone, you will need to pair with your smartphone, One paired they will connect automatically each time they are booted up. Pairing Remove your two earbuds from the charging case. They will power on automatically, and will enter pairing mode, with orange and white indicator lights flashing alternately. Enable Bluetooth on your smartphone, and search for “NOBLE Falcon_L/R” in available Bluetooth devices. Once found, click “NOBLE Falcon_L/R” to initiate the pairing. After Paring, the connection interface of the second earbuds should appear on your smartphone. Click to confirm to all setting will be completed. Pairing a new device Repeat above steps Button Operation Charging Battery Indicator: Declarations and Warning Declarations and Warnings Disconnect previous devices before pairing a new device. WARNING! Long-term exposure to high noise volumes may cause permanent hearing loss. Do not use the NOBLE Falcon earbuds in locations prohibiting the use of electronic equipment. Consult your physician prior to using your NOBLE Falcon earbuds if you have a pacemaker or other electrical medical device. This package contains small parts, which may pose a hazard to small children. Any disassembly of the NOBLE Falcon, or attempt to replace or repair the NOBLE Falcon by an unauthorized person, will void the NOBLE Falcon’s warranty. This product is not designed for use in water, keep product away from water and liquids. Failure to do so may cause permanent damage to the product.
